Larry Fitzgerald’s decision to return to the Arizona Cardinals next season remains on hold.
ESPN’s Adam Schefter revealed Saturday that in a text message exchange with the receiver, Fitzgerald said he planned to “take some time to collect his thoughts” before deciding on if he will return for a 16th season in Arizona.
Schefter said that the decision to hire Kliff Kingsbury as the Cardinals new head coach did not sway Fitzgerald one way or another.
Fitzgerald led the Cardinals in receiving for the fourth year in a row last season with 69 catches for 734 yards and 6 touchdowns.
He also started all 16 games for Arizona for the fourth year in a row.
Fitzgerald ranks second all-time in receiving yards with 16,279, tied for sixth all time in receiving touchdowns with 116 and third all time in receptions with 1,303.
He would need 23 more catches to pass Tony Gonzalez who has 1,325 career receptions.
